Saudi Astronauts Achieve Global First in Cartilage Repair Research
Breakthrough nanomaterial produced aboard the ISS paves the way for medical innovation aligned with Saudi Vision 2030 Saudi Arabia has achieved a landmark scientific milestone, as its astronauts successfully developed a cartilage-repair nanomaterial in space—a first in the history of medical research. This breakthrough comes as part of the Kingdom’s pioneering SSA-HSF1 mission aboard the International Space Station (ISS), demonstrating Saudi Arabia’s growing role in space-based biomedical innovation. The novel nanomaterial, produced in the microgravity environment of the ISS, has the potential to revolutionize cartilage repair treatments, offering hope for millions suffering from joint injuries and degenerative conditions.
